diff options
Diffstat (limited to 'walint.cabal')
-rw-r--r-- | walint.cabal | 64 |
1 files changed, 64 insertions, 0 deletions
diff --git a/walint.cabal b/walint.cabal new file mode 100644 index 0000000..1de7798 --- /dev/null +++ b/walint.cabal @@ -0,0 +1,64 @@ +cabal-version: 2.4 +name: walint +version: 0.1.0.0 + +-- A short (one-line) description of the package. +-- synopsis: + +-- A longer description of the package. +-- description: + +-- A URL where users can report bugs. +-- bug-reports: + +-- The license under which the package is released. +-- license: +author: stuebinm +maintainer: stuebinm@disroot.org + +-- A copyright notice. +-- copyright: +-- category: +extra-source-files: CHANGELOG.md + +library + default-language: Haskell2010 + ghc-options: -Wall + hs-source-dirs: lib + exposed-modules: + CheckMap + CheckDir + LintWriter + Properties + Tiled2 + Util + Types + Paths + build-depends: base ^>=4.14.1.0, + aeson, + bytestring, + containers, + text, + vector, + transformers, + mtl, + either, + filepath, + getopt-generics, + regex-tdfa, + extra + +-- TODO: move more stuff into lib, these dependencies are silly +executable walint + main-is: Main.hs + ghc-options: -Wall + build-depends: base ^>=4.14.1.0, + walint, + getopt-generics, + aeson, + aeson-pretty, + bytestring, + bytestring-encoding, + text + hs-source-dirs: src + default-language: Haskell2010 |